Hypoxia in Flight Simulation in Obese Patients

About

The purpose of this pilot study is to determine whether obese adults,obese (BMI>30 kg/m2) with obesity hypoventilation or obese COPD-patients do undergo oxygen desaturation under flight simulation and if the hypoxic altitude simulation test is as effective as the hypoxic chamber test.

Inclusion criteria

  • age ≥ 18 years
  • patients with COPD (GOLD I-IV Group A-D) with obesity (BMI> 30kg/m2), obese healthy adults with BMI> 30kg /m2, patients with Obesity hypoventilation syndrome
  • informed consent provided

Exclusion criteria

  • patients less than BMI <30 kg/m2 with or without COPD, OHS
  • Age < 18 years
  • pregnancy, lactation
  • any medical, psychological or other condition restricting the patient's ability to provide informed consent
  • participation in another clinical trial
